Client Details
This is a business services / professional services leader with a focus on supporting businesses and advising them a variety of financial services based areas.
Description
The Data Protection Manager will report directly into the General Counsel and provide a broad range of privacy & compliance support. This will include:
- Informing and advising the business on GDPR
- Advising on data protection matters and manage group data protection risk
- Developing and implementing data privacy notices
- Investigating data breaches
- Acting as the contact point for the ICO
- Overseeing the data processing records ensuring they are up to date
- Overseeing and challenge data protection impact assessments
- Overseeing data retention and compliance with policy.
- Overseeing data subject right requests process
- Provide general advice on data protection legislation and regulation
- Raising awareness and provide training to the business in relation to data protection obligations and requirements.
- Ownership of the website's online privacy policies and cookies policies.
Profile
The ideal Data Protection Manager - Manchester will have a background in data protection & GDPR.
In addition, you will have experience:
- undertaking DPIAs
- drafting DPAs
- implementing policies
- understanding and shaping a privacy framework
